Fashion Designer

A fashion designer creates original clothing, accessories, and footwear. They sketch designs, select fabrics and patterns, and oversee the production of their creations. They often specialize in areas such as haute couture, ready-to-wear, or accessories, and may work for fashion houses, manufacturers, or as independent designers.

How these figures are calculated

Validated records only

The page uses salaries that have been approved in the admin, including human submissions and AI-generated seeds after validation.

Typical range

The range removes the lowest and highest extremes by showing the 10th to 90th percentile.

Seniority

Seniority is inferred from years of experience: junior, mid-level, senior, then lead or expert.

Interpretation

These figures are market indicators, not guaranteed salaries. Reliability improves as more approved records are added.
